Rundale Palace
Start your journey at the stunning Rundale Palace. This 18th-century baroque palace, designed by the famous architect Bartolomeo Rastrelli, is a must-visit. Its ornate facade and beautiful gardens are a feast for the eyes. Guided tours are available to help you appreciate its history and architecture.
